1. Parties: Identification of all parties to the termination agreement
2. Background: Brief history of the business relationship and reason for termination
3. Definitions: Definitions of key terms used throughout the agreement
4. Effective Date of Termination: Clear statement of when the business relationship will terminate
5. Mutual Release: Release of claims and obligations between parties
6. Final Settlement: Details of final payments, reconciliations, and financial settlements
7. Handover Process: Process for transferring assets, documents, and responsibilities
8. Confidentiality Obligations: Ongoing confidentiality requirements post-termination
9. Return of Property: Requirements for returning physical and digital assets
10. Intellectual Property Rights: Treatment of IP rights post-termination
11. Post-Termination Obligations: Continuing obligations after termination
12. Non-Disparagement: Agreement not to make negative statements about each other
13. Governing Law and Jurisdiction: Confirmation of Swiss law application and jurisdiction
14. Entire Agreement: Standard boilerplate confirming this agreement supersedes all previous agreements regarding termination
15. Counterparts and Execution: Provisions for signing the agreement
1. Employee Matters: Required when the termination involves transfer or termination of employees
2. Non-Compete Provisions: Include when parties wish to restrict future competitive activities
3. Customer/Supplier Transition: Include when there's a need to manage transition of customers or suppliers
4. Tax Considerations: Include when there are specific tax implications requiring attention
5. Insurance and Indemnities: Include when specific insurance arrangements or indemnities need to continue
6. Dispute Resolution: Include when parties want specific dispute resolution procedures beyond court jurisdiction
7. Data Protection: Include when significant personal or sensitive data is involved
8. Force Majeure: Include when termination is related to force majeure events
9. Survival Clauses: Include when specific provisions need to survive termination
